SEAC’s Warmdry 4mm provides excellent thermal insulation. The high-density neoprene is lightweight and the suit is of a low-profile design. The result is a drysuit that is ultra streamlined. Semi-rigid boots, braces, and flexible neoprene make for a comfortable fit, whatever your diving style. Having semi-flexible boots means they can be easily turned inside-out for quick drying.

Overall, the SEAC Warmdry 4mm drysuit is a good budget option suitable for demanding recreational diving.

Things we like:

  • Excellent value for money.
  • Sturdy pocket on the thigh.

Things we don't like:

  • Not enough tread on the boots.
  • Sizes are on the small side so consider going for one size up.
  • Only one pocket.

Specs & Features

Material: Compressed neoprene
Zip location: Rear
Boots or socks: Boot
Hood: Yes
Pockets: One
Sizes: S to 3XL
